Making sites for Bed and Breakfasts reveals an and subtle difference in the purpose of a website in these cases. With millions of B&B website listings on the internet, our clients know that there is a very slim chance of being listed highly on search engines in their own right [type in B&B into Google and you'll get the picture]. We do our best, and with certain search combinations (B&B + local village / town) they don't do too badly. But the reality is that their ten page site is never going to compete with the thousands of pages on the big B&B directory sites which fill the top pages of most search engine lists.

This is not a problem however as the purpose of these sites is not to provide the sole means of people finding and choosing the B&B; instead it is the personal vehicle for the B&B owners to present their accommodation in their way and to their best advantage. It supplements the listings they already have in tourist directories or other specialist online directories. Visitors to their website will probably already know about them from another source or recommendation and that means that the B&B website is there to connect with, convince, and entice the visitor to become a guest.

In a market where the search engine is often believed [with good cause] to be king, it's important to recognise that there are many ways to use the internet to promote business, and that in combination with other media, a website doesn't always have to go head-to-head with millions of other similar sites in a race for high search engine rankings in order to be a success.
